1 Lighthouses Welcome You to Jeju City, South Korea

The two Sanji Lighthouses welcome your ship as it enters Jeju Harbor. You will soon arrive in Jeju City, South Korea. Jeju-si is located south of the Korean Peninsula on the northern coast of Jeju Island. The island is 45 miles long and 15 miles wide and has been marketed as the “Hawaii of Korea” and “Honeymoon Island.” Much of it is defined by the Hallasan volcano and dense forest. It is also popular among vacationing East Asians for its summertime subtropical climate, beaches and resorts. Two thirds of the island’s 620,000 residents live in Jeju City.
